According to Rob Shepard of the Daily Mail Liverpool is seriously considering bringing Fernando Torres back to Anfield in January.

The Reds could however face competition from Atletico Madrid the club Torres played for as a youngster before moving to Liverpool.

Currently the Spaniard is on a two-year-loan to AC Milan from Chelsea, but has only managed to score one goal in ten games leading to speculation that the Italians would like to send him back to Chelsea in January.

Given the injury problems to Blues striker Diego Costa, manager Jose Mourinho might consider taking Torres back, but it seems unlikely with the Portuguese boss having already given up on him when he decided to loan him out to cover his high wages.

As for Liverpool when Torres was there he scored 65 goals in 102 Premiership games to become a fan favourite, and with talk of £16 million signing Mario Balotelli going on-loan to Napoli there is a possibility that the now 30-year-old Torres could find himself back at Anfield.
